Catalog description
This is a multidisciplinary graduate level course designed to give students hands-on experience working in teams through real-world project-based research and experiential classroom activities. Students work in dynamic teams with the support of course faculty and mentors, researching preselected topics. Students apply a computational and data analytics lens and use design thinking methodology. The course exposes students to important techniques in applied data science as well as to the soft skills necessary for success in applied data science, such as ethics, unintended consequences and team building.
